What is the History of Rooftop Quarry Bloomington Indiana?

Rooftop Quarry has a rich history that dates back to the early 1900s when it was originally a limestone quarry. The quarry was a vital source of limestone for construction in the nearby Bloomington area and played a significant role in the local economy. Over time, as the limestone reserves dwindled, the quarry was abandoned and subsequently filled with water, transforming it into the stunning swimming hole it is today. This metamorphosis gave rise to a new chapter in its life, turning it from a site of industry into a sanctuary for nature lovers.

What Safety Precautions Should Visitors Take?

While Rooftop Quarry offers an array of exhilarating activities, it’s crucial for visitors to prioritize safety. Here are some essential safety tips to keep in mind:

  1. Always swim with a buddy and be aware of your surroundings.
  2. Check the water depth before diving.
  3. Wear appropriate gear for hiking and swimming.
  4. Follow local guidelines and respect the natural environment.

By adhering to these safety precautions, visitors can fully enjoy their time at Rooftop Quarry while minimizing risks.
